Costco: Value For Customers But Not For Investors

Costco: Value For Customers But Not For Investors

Costco's incremental growth acceleration is driven only by new warehouse expansions as same-warehouse-sales growth is constant. This can lead to an erosion in return profiles. Stock price appreciation over the last 2 years has been driven mostly by a 42% multiple expansion with minimal earnings growth. Yet, the growth profile now is weaker. Costco deserves a premium valuation vs its peers. However, I believe a 168% premium to the median 1-yr fwd PE is excessive.
